A Former Queens Own Highlander Has Won The Big Hearted Scot Of The Year Award
After leaving the Army in 1990, Kenny Shand got a job as a forklift driver. But he later damaged his spine when he fell through a warehouse floor, leaving him in a wheelchair. Kenny taught himself to use a computer and now he helps other disabled people fight isolation by going on-line.
